The Atlanta Falcons lost two key players in their first preseason game - rookie fullback Bradie Ewing and projected starting linebacker Akeem Dent - with Ewing lost for the year with a torn ACL, and Dent suffering a concussion.
Dent, as announced by the team, will sit out for the time being in accordance with the league's concussion protocol. That means he'll be out for at least the upcoming game against Cincinnati on Thursday, with veteran Mike Peterson taking over at the position.
Ewing was moved to injured reserve this week, and the Falcons made roster moves to add depth to the fullback position, which left only Mike Cox (running back Jason Snelling has played fullback in the past and is considered an emergency option).
Atlanta signed journeyman Lousaka Polite, most recently with the New England Patriots. Polite has been in the league since 2004 with a career total of 296 yards on 95 carries and one touchdown.
